Rating Advisory

December 10, 2022 | Mumbai

Splenora Textures LLP

Update as on December 10, 2022

This rating advisory is provided in relation to the rating of Splenora Textures LLP The key rating sensitivity factors for the rating include:

Upward factors

• Significant improvement in revenue and stable operating margin, leading to cash accruals of more than Rs 8 crore.

• Timely stabilization of new plant leading to improvement in overall business risk profile.

Downward factors

• Stretch in the working capital cycle beyond 220-230 days

• Delay in commencing production in new machineries resulting in lower than expected revenue and profitability, leading to weak financial risk profile.

CRISIL Ratings has a policy of keeping its accepted ratings under constant and ongoing monitoring and review. Accordingly, it seeks regular updates from companies on business and financial performance. CRISIL Ratings is yet to receive adequate information from Splenora Textures LLP (STL) to enable it to undertake a rating review. CRISIL Ratings is taking all possible efforts to get the rated entity to cooperate with its rating process for enabling it to carry out the rating review.

CRISIL Ratings views information availability risk as a key factor in its assessment of credit risk.

(Please refer to CRISIL Ratings’ criteria available at the following link, https://www.crisil.com/content/dam/crisil/criteria_methodology/basics-of-ratings/assessing-

information-adequacy-risk.pdf)

If STL continues to delay the provisioning of information required by CRISIL Ratings to undertake a rating review then, in accordance with circulars SEBI/HO/MIRSD/MIRSD4/CIR/P/2016/119 dt Nov 1, 2016, SEBI/HO/MIRSD/ MIRSD4/ CIR/ P/ 2017/ 71 dt June 30, 2017 and SEBI/HO/MIRSD/CRADT/CIR/P/2020/2 dt January 3, 2020 issued by Securities and Exchange Board of India, CRISIL Ratings will carry out the review based on best available information and issue a press release.

Rating Rationale

October 26, 2021 | Mumbai

Splenora Textures LLP

'CRISIL BB / Stable / CRISIL A4+ ' assigned to Bank Debt

Rating Action

Total Bank Loan Facilities Rated Rs.58.24 Crore

Long Term Rating CRISIL BB/Stable (Assigned)

Short Term Rating CRISIL A4+ (Assigned)

1 crore = 10 million

Refer to Annexure for Details of Instruments & Bank Facilities

Detailed Rationale

CRISIL Ratings has assigned its 'CRISIL BB/Stable/CRISIL A4+' rating to the bank loan facilities of Splenora Textures LLP (STL).

The ratings reflect extensive experience of the partners in the textile industry and STLs moderate scale of operations. These strengths are partially offset by working capital intensive operations, susceptibility to volatility in raw material price and risk associated with ongoing project.

Analytical Approach

Unsecured loans from partners of Rs 10 crore as on March 31, 2021, has been treated as neither debt nor equity as the same is expected to remain in business over the medium term.

Key Rating Drivers & Detailed Description Strengths:

Extensive experience of the partners

The partners have an experience of over a decade in Textile industry. This has given them an understanding of the dynamics of the market and enabled them to establish relationships with suppliers and customers. STLs partners have also supported the operations and capital expenditure of the firm by extending funding in the form of unsecured loans. These unsecured loans are estimated at Rs 10 crore as on March 31, 2021.

Moderate scale of operations

In the intensely competitive textile-weaving industry, the firm registered revenue upward of Rs 43 crore in fiscal 2021, despite its nascent stage of firm’s commercial production. Further, as the firm is undertaking capital expenditure in fiscal 2022 to increase its capacity to 108 looms, revenue is expected to improve over the medium term while maintaining operating margin in the range of 12-13% and will remain a key monitorable.

Weakness:

Working capital intensive operation

Gross current assets were sizeable at 217 days as on March 31, 2021, driven by debtors of 55 days, and inventory of 79 days as on March 31, 2021 and is likely to stay in the same range over medium term, supported by creditors of 102 days as on March 31, 2021. The working capital cycle is expected to moderate over the medium term as the scale of business improves leading to healthier accretion to reserves.

About the firm

Splenora Textures LLP (STL)was established in November 2017 and is owned & mainly managed by Mr. Nirav Kasundra, Mr. Jignesh Saradava, Mr. Parth Saradva and Mr. Keshavji Saradava. STL is engaged manufacturing of denim fabric and other grey fabrics. Firm’s manufacturing facility is in Morbi, Gujarat with an installed capacity of 9,000-10,000 meters per day.

Key Financial Indicators

As on / for the period ended March 31 2021 2020

Operating income Rs crore 43.07 25.43

Reported profit after tax Rs crore 0.12 0.10

PAT margins % 1.56 1.74

Adjusted Debt/Adjusted Net worth Times 1.00 0.95

Interest coverage Times 3.04 4.22

Status of non cooperation with previous CRA:

STL has not cooperated with CARE which has classified it as non-cooperative vide release dated 28th September, 2021. The reason provided by CARE is non-furnishing of information for monitoring of ratings.
